WASSER v. RAWIGA COUNTRY CLUB

C.A. No. 2052.

79 Ohio App.3d 681 (1992)

WASSER et al., Appellants, v. RAWIGA COUNTRY CLUB, Appellee.

Court of Appeals of Ohio, Medina County.

Decided April 29, 1992.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thomas T. Flynn, for appellants.

James R. McIlvaine, for appellee.


CACIOPPO, Presiding Judge.

Plaintiffs-appellants are members of defendant-appellee, Rawiga Country Club, an unincorporated association. Rawiga operates pursuant to a Code of Regulations.
